Nintendo Switch 2 Rumored to Feature RTX 40 Series Efficiency Improvements

The much-anticipated Nintendo Switch 2 is rumored to feature efficiency improvements similar to those found in the RTX 40 series. Internal sources suggest that although Nintendo has had the system-on-chip (SoC) and software ready for a considerable time, they have delayed the launch to guarantee a strong lineup of games and sufficient console inventory.

Speculation has been rife about the specifications of the Tegra T239 chip that is said to power the Nintendo Switch 2. According to industry reports, the Tegra T239 chip may house 8 ARM A78C cores, yield a memory bandwidth of 102.4 GB/s, and support 8-12 GB of RAM through a 128-bit wide memory bus.

What’s intriguing is that the GPU in the Tegra T239, despite being based on the Ampere architecture, is rumored to incorporate certain Lovelace technologies. It’s been hinted that Nintendo had choices regarding the Switch 2 SoC, including a variant based on the Lovelace architecture. However, they have reportedly chosen a cost-effective version of the Orin architecture, which still borrows some efficiency optimizations from Lovelace.

The reported inclusion of an 8th-generation NvEnc Media Block and enhanced clock gating in the Tegra T239 are Lovelace-based technologies, potentially giving the Nintendo Switch 2 an edge in power efficiency and media encoding performance.

Furthermore, there is word that a fierce bidding war took place between NVIDIA and AMD for the Switch 2 project. Given the original Switch’s sales volumes of approximately 139 million units, it’s clear why securing the Switch 2 would be a significant win for NVIDIA.

In summary, the Nintendo Switch 2 is expected to feature a custom Tegra T239 chip with an ARM CPU and a GPU incorporating some of the latest technologies from the Lovelace series. However, it’s important to approach these leaked details cautiously, as they have yet to be officially confirmed by Nintendo.
